Настройка opentok реагирует на видео, чтобы использовать всю высоту окружающего div - PullRequest
0 голосов
/ 04 марта 2019

Я использую https://www.npmjs.com/package/opentok-react в своем приложении и создаю издателя и подписчика в div.Это css:

#videos {
    position: fixed;
    right: 0;
    bottom: 0;
    width: auto;
    height: auto;
    z-index: -100;
    min-width: 100%;
    min-height: 100%;
    overflow: hidden;
    //min-height: 720px;
    //margin-left: auto;
    //margin-right: auto;
}
#subscriber {
    position: relative;
    left: 0;
    top: 0;
    width: 100%;
    height: 100%;
    z-index: 10;
}
#publisher {
    position: absolute;
    width: 360px;
    height: 240px;
    bottom: 10px;
    right: 10px;
    z-index: 100;
    border: 3px solid white;
    border-radius: 3px;
}

Проблема в том, что когда я передаю подписчику компонент реквизиты width 100% и height 100%, он не подчиняется, он не выполняет то, что я ожидаю.Я ожидаю, что он будет использовать полную высоту и ширину div с селектором идентификатора #subscriber.Однако это не так.Вместо этого, если я передаю реквизиты как значение px, это работает.Как я могу просто сделать так, чтобы компонент видео подписчика соответствовал размеру контейнера div в процентах?

1 Ответ

0 голосов
/ 04 марта 2019

TokBox Developer Evangelist здесь.

При создании издателей и подписчиков библиотека Opentok-React назначает классы OTPublisherContainer и OTSubscriberContainer для элементов DOM, поэтому, пожалуйста, используйте их длястиль для издателя и подписчиков соответственно.Вы можете увидеть это в коде библиотеки здесь:

I 'Мы также пошли дальше и подали проблему в репо , чтобы улучшить документацию по стайлингу.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...